OREO Cookie Balls Basketballs

Prep time40 min
Total time2hr 0min
ServingsMakes 48 servings, 1 cookie ball each.
Ingredients
  • 1 pkg. (250 g) brick cream cheese, softened
  • 36 Oreo Cookies, finely crushed
  • 454 g orange candy coating wafers, melted
  • 2 oz. (1/4 of 225-g pkg.) semi-sweet baking chocolate
Preparation
  • Mix cream cheese and cookie crumbs until blended; shape into 48 (1-inch) balls. Place on waxed paper-covered rimmed baking sheet.
  • Refrigerate 20 min.
  • Dip cookie balls in candy coating, turning to evenly coat each ball with candy coating. Return to baking sheet.
  • Melt semi-sweet chocolate as directed on package; drizzle over cookie balls to resemble seams on basketballs.
  • Refrigerate 1 hour or until candy coating is firm. Keep refrigerated.

  • How to Easily Dip the Cookie Balls
    Keep the cookie balls refrigerated until ready to dip into the melted candy coating. Then add balls, in small batches, to bowl of melted candy coating. Use 2 forks to roll balls in coating until balls are evenly coated on all sides. Remove balls with forks, letting excess coating drip back into bowl before returning balls to the prepared baking sheet. Let stand until candy coating is firm.
  • Variation
    Omit the orange candy coating wafers. Instead melt 2-1/2 pkg. (170 g each) white baking chocolate, then tint it with a few drops EACH red and yellow food colouring. Use to coat cookie balls as directed.
